The height, h, of a cylinder is five units less than three times its radius, r. Which expression represents the height of the cy

linder in terms of its radius

Answer:

h = 3r - 5

Step-by-step explanation:

We know the height (h) of the cylinder is roughly three (3) times it's radius (r), but not exactly... it's 5 units less.

So, we start by stating that the height is 3 times its radius:

h = 3r

Then we apply the correction mentioned in the question:

h = 3r - 5

It's not important for us to know what the units are... they could be cm, inches, meters or miles.  We don't care.

A man in a rowboat that is a = 2 miles from the nearest point A on a straight shoreline wishes to reach a house located at a poi
Anni [7]
Alright, so by creating a right triangle with side a, point A, and point P,we can get that a^2+A^2 (if A is the distance from A to P) = P^2 (if P is the distance from P to the rowboat) using the Pythagorean Theorem. After that, we know that he will walk x miles to point B. Since b is A+x, we know that b=A+x and
b-x=A by subtracting x from both sides. Therefore, a^2+(b-x)^2=P^2 and by plugging a=2 and b=8 in, we get 2^2+(8-x)^2=P^2. To find out P, we square root both sides, getting P= sqrt(4+(8-x)^2). Since the man rows 2 miles per hour, we can divide P by 2 to get how much time it takes for him to travel to point P, resulting in sqrt(4+(8-x)^2)/2. In addition, we can divide x by 4 as the man walks 4 miles per hour, getting x/4. Adding them up, we get
sqrt(4+(8-x)^2)/2+x/4 as the amount of time it will take to get to point B
